Ryzen 5 8400F
Ryzen 5 8400F
The Ryzen 5 8400F is manufactured by AMD. It was released in 1 April 2024 (1 year ago). It is based on the Phoenix (2023−2024) architecture. It features 6 cores and 12 threads. Base frequency is 4.2 GHz, with boost up to 4.7 GHz. L3 cache: 16 MB (total). L2 cache: 1 MB (per core). Built on 4 nm process technology. Socket: AM5. Thermal design power (TDP): 65 Watt. Memory support: DDR5. Passmark benchmark score: 24,554 points. Launch price was $170.


Ryzen 7 5800X
Ryzen 7 5800X
The Ryzen 7 5800X is manufactured by AMD. It was released in 5 November 2020 (5 years ago). It is based on the Vermeer (Zen 3) (2020−2022) architecture. It features 8 cores and 16 threads. Base frequency is 3.8 GHz, with boost up to 4.7 GHz. L3 cache: 32 MB. L2 cache: 512K (per core). Built on 7 nm, 12 nm process technology. Socket: AM4. Thermal design power (TDP): 105 Watt. Memory support: DDR4. Passmark benchmark score: 27,712 points. Launch price was $449.
Processing Power
The Ryzen 5 8400F packs 6 cores / 12 threads, while the Ryzen 7 5800X offers 8 cores / 16 threads — the Ryzen 7 5800X has 2 more cores. Boost clocks reach 4.7 GHz on the Ryzen 5 8400F versus 4.7 GHz on the Ryzen 7 5800X — identical boost frequencies (base: 4.2 GHz vs 3.8 GHz). The Ryzen 5 8400F uses the Phoenix (2023−2024) architecture (4 nm), while the Ryzen 7 5800X uses Vermeer (Zen 3) (2020−2022) (7 nm, 12 nm). In PassMark, the Ryzen 5 8400F scores 24,554 against the Ryzen 7 5800X's 27,712 — a 12.1% lead for the Ryzen 7 5800X. L3 cache: 16 MB (total) on the Ryzen 5 8400F vs 32 MB on the Ryzen 7 5800X.
